Humans of DC: Twinning
By Douglas College Student Life
“We took swimming lessons together when we were younger and the teacher would always get us confused. Our mom would purposely dress us in different-coloured bathing suits, but I don’t know if the teacher could ever actually tell us apart. It’s funny because now we both teach swimming we can’t tell the twins in our classes apart either. People assume that because we’re twins we have magical powers that let us tell other twins apart- we don’t. People still confuse us now that we’re both at Douglas. We’re actually at separate campuses though: all of my classes are in Coquitlam and all of hers are in New West. It’s the first time we have ever been in different schools.”
